Andoni, pronounced ahn-DOH-nee, dances off the tongue with a warm, rhythmic flair drawn straight from Basque Country and Spain. As the Basque variant of the classic Latin Antonius, it carries the uplifting meaning “priceless one” and conjures the adventurous spirit of Saint Anthony, patron of lost treasures and hopeful hearts. In the U.S., Andoni has been steadily climbing the charts—an emerging favorite for parents who want a name rich in heritage yet fresh as a sunlit plaza.
